Handover for the Corvette image cache leak fix. The root cause was evicted entries keeping strong references through the decode callback, so the cache grew unbounded under scroll-heavy usage. I've replaced the callbacks with weak handles and added an eviction audit counter — please check my locking around the audit path carefully, since it runs on the render thread. To reproduce the leak and verify the fix, run the harness with the service configuration below.

config for yahof-tajop:
zorath:
  pin: 7493
  metrics_host: metrics.zorath.tolvaqsys.internal
  tenant: praiel
  seal: seal_fd9cd4f1

Ticket QR-2214: Search relevance tuning notes — sign-off needed

The tuning notes for the Lanternfind relevance changes (synonym weights, recency boost, typo tolerance) are attached to this ticket. Support should use these when explaining ranking shifts to customers. Before we publish the notes to the help center, we need formal sign-off from the relevance lead:

signatory, yahog-badug: Quenix Ulaael

Subject: DR drill Thursday — slim images first

New folks: Thursday's disaster-recovery drill for Pinloft restores services from the slimmed container images only. Anything over 200MB won't be in the drill registry, so trim your layers now. Restore steps are in the Coalbird runbook. Unsealing the drill registry requires the recovery passphrase below.

recovery phrase for tadup-hahop: zorath-fenwyn

**Ticket: Sweeper creds expired again**

Heads up for anyone new: the orphaned-resource sweeper on Dovetail stopped deleting stale volumes last night because its credentials lapsed. This happens roughly quarterly, so don't panic — just rotate and redeploy the sweeper pod. Until the rotation lands, you can run the sweep manually against the internal Reclaimer service using the key below.

app token of hahig-bawef = qvz4-jEJj